Career Category Operations Job Description Increasing demand for observational research (now commonly referred to as real-world evidence [RWE]) from regulatory and reimbursement authorities makes observational research a key component of drug development and commercialization. Amgen's Center for Observational Research (CfOR) is a global organization with an industry-leading analytical capability that generates RWE to support business needs across a product’s lifecycle. CfOR scientists partner with internal stakeholders and industry experts to design, conduct, interpret and publish observational research that informs decision-making from the early development of a molecule to the design of clinical trials and the safety and efficacy of Amgen medicines.
